Output e89fd472ba9946789be01bc8ef5f9d0a658dabca0e70f168ad86a606dd4e21c7:33

value
18485000
script pubkey
OP_0 OP_PUSHBYTES_32 de4dccd8c74b6e6ad3d3c9a5dc3dc9912374d0e5325c9c4b89ab4213b0e926c8
address
bc1qmexuekx8fdhx457nexjac0wfjy3hf589xfwfcjuf4dpp8v8fymyqevga0w
transaction
e89fd472ba9946789be01bc8ef5f9d0a658dabca0e70f168ad86a606dd4e21c7
spent
true